I'm almost ready to go and just choosing options. What's your
view?
It would seem that a polish and pro winches will just increase
speed. Pro Winches claims to make manoeuvring faster - does
this mean that they've cut the 2 minute change of course penalty
or reduced it?
Boat Polish indicates better speed, but by how much? Nonetheless
when I'm in a drag race with a Frenchie (or anyone else) I'd
like to be on the best footing.
Sails are my real question. It would appear the heavy sails
kick in at 18 knots or so. So for this leg won't be used much
especially if you have a "reaching sail" or code 0. On the
other hand 200 credits is about a Euro so not a huge cost.
I still can't find a decent site which will tell me what the
polars are for the VOR sails. What are the sail
characteristics? You can go by the green indication on the
compass, but difficult to set a programmed course without good
polars.
Personalised boat and radio - what for? although it's nice to
see different course sailed colours (I don't think they should
charge for this option)
Options proposed for B9 - Winches, Light sails, Reaching Sail,
and a good polish.
Oh.. and no cards - only those I get gifted on the way!
